To find a good Sherwin Williams match, we need a color that captures not just the right depth (LRV 40) but also that specific undertone character. That is where Delta E color science comes in.

We calculated the perceptual color distance between Jade Dragon and every Sherwin Williams color using the CIE2000 Delta E formula, which measures how different two colors look to the human eye. A Delta E under 2 means most people cannot tell the colors apart. Between 2 and 4, you might notice a difference in certain lighting. Above 5, the difference is clearly visible side by side.

The results are decent but not perfect. The closest Sherwin Williams option is Quietude (SW 6212) with a Delta E of 3.8, which is a "good match" level match. Quietude is the closest SW match. Both are soft green-grays. You will want to test a sample before committing, as the difference may be noticeable in certain lighting.

Undertone Comparison

Jade Dragon has soft jade green undertones. A soft jade green with gray undertones. More green than Creek Bend, lighter than In The Moment. Named for the mythical creature, it carries both strength and serenity.

Quietude has soft green-gray undertones. A soft, calming green-gray. Lighter than Comfort Gray, greener than Sea Salt. Named for the peaceful feeling it creates. A popular bathroom and bedroom color.

These two colors share the same undertone family, which is a good sign for a cross-brand swap. The undertone similarity means they will behave similarly as lighting changes throughout the day, and they should coordinate well with the same accent colors, trim, and furnishings.

LRV and Brightness

Jade Dragon has an LRV of 40, while Quietude has an LRV of 47. That means Quietude reflects more light. If you switch from Jade Dragon to Quietude, the room should feel slightly brighter and more open.

No, they are not identical. Jade Dragon is a Behr color with soft jade green undertones and an LRV of 40. Quietude is a Sherwin Williams color with soft green-gray undertones and an LRV of 47. With a Delta E of 3.8, the difference is subtle and mainly visible in direct side-by-side comparison. Paint formulations differ between brands, so even colors with similar values can look slightly different due to pigment concentration, binders, and finish.

With a Delta E of 3.8, the difference is enough that they should not be used on adjacent walls in the same room. You can use them in separate rooms of the same house, but be aware that walking from one room to the other may reveal the difference, especially if the rooms have similar lighting. For the most consistent look, pick one brand for all connected living spaces and reserve the other brand for visually separate rooms like bathrooms or bedrooms behind closed doors.
